Age is one of the factors which influences the pharmacodynamics and pharmacokinetics of drugs. As a result, when prescribing medications, the health professionals always factor a combination of several aspects age being one of them. The older people experience impairments in several organs of the body such as hepatic and renal parts which are extremely important in the cleansing and absorption of regimes (Arcangelo & Peterson, 2013). There are delays and impairments in the absorption of orally administered drugs in old age. Furthermore, the volume of distribution of the majority of the drugs decreases with age.

Att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) refers to a mental disorder of the neurodevelopmental type. Some of its features include difficulties in paying attention, too much activity, or difficulty controlling behavior which is inappropriate for a person's age (Cormier, 2008). A person suffering from this condition has trouble concentrating and focusing on tasks, has a tendency of acting without thinking, and faces difficulty sitting still. While condition may begin in early childhood, it can continue in adulthood. According to Eme (2012), if ADHD is not treated, it can result to problems at home, at learning institutions, at workplace, and with relationships (Parritz, 2013). Antipsychotic is a psychiatric drug that is availed through prescription and licensing to treat different mental health illness, such as schizophrenia or bipolar disorder (Seeman, 2015). Other antipsychotics also treat extreme anxiety, physical problems like nausea, agitation as well as dementia. The antipsychotic prescription occurs in many different ways. Usually, it is taken orally in form of tablet or liquid and at other times, as depot injections. It is difficult to tell how an individual will respond to a given kind of prescription.
